Paris, France – Former France international Paul Pogba is officially free to return to competitive football from Tuesday, as his 18-month doping ban has expired. However, the midfielder now faces the challenge of finding a new club.
The ex-Manchester United and Juventus star is looking to revive his career after a turbulent three years marked by injuries, legal issues, and his suspension for a failed doping test.
Pogba, 31, is reportedly considering a move to Major League Soccer (MLS), with David Beckham’s Inter Miami among the clubs interested in securing his signature. The 2018 World Cup winner is also eyeing a return to the France national team ahead of the 2026 FIFA World Cup.
Despite his setbacks, Pogba remains a highly skilled midfielder, and his next move will be closely watched by football fans worldwide.
